perl-Digest-SRI - Calculate and verify Subresource Integrity hashes (SRI)

Property Value
Distribution ALT Linux Sisyphus
Repository Autoimports noarch
Package filename perl-Digest-SRI-0.02-alt1.noarch.rpm
Package name perl-Digest-SRI
Package version 0.02
Package release alt1
Package architecture noarch
Package type rpm
Category Development/Perl
Homepage -
License -
Maintainer -
Download size 42.70 KB
Installed size 42.70 KB
This module provides functions to calculate and verify Subresource
Integrity hashes (SRI). All of the usage is shown in the
the Synopsis entry elsewhere in this document, with some usage notes here:
=item *
The `sri' and `verify_sri' functions both accept either:
=item *
a filename as a plain scalar,
=item *
a filehandle as a reference to a glob, or
=item *
a string of data as a reference to a scalar.
=item *
`Digest::SRI->new' accepts either:
=item *
no argument, which will use the "strongest" hashing algorithm
(currently SHA-512),
=item *
the strings `"SHA-256"', `"SHA-384"', or `"SHA-512"' (or
variants thereof, such as `"SHA256"' or `"sha512"') to specify
those algorithms, or
=item *
a string representing a Subresource Integrity hash, which is to be
used for later verification with `->verify'.
=item *
Some other hashing algorithms, such as `"MD5"', are currently
accepted, but known-weak hashing algorithms are *not* recommended
by the W3C spec and they may be rejected by browsers.
=item *
The methods `->sri' and `->verify' are destructive
operations, meaning the state of the underlying the Digest manpage object
will be reset once you call one of these methods.
=item *
The other methods provided by the the Digest manpage family of modules,
such as `reset' and `clone', are also provided by this module.
=item *
Differences in Base64 padding (`=') are currently ignored on
verification, but future versions of this module *may* add
warnings if this is deemed necessary.
This documentation describes version 0.02 of this module.


Package Version Architecture Repository
perl-Digest-SRI - - -


Name Value
/usr/share/perl5 -
perl( >= 1.030
perl(MIME/ >= 3.100
perl(Scalar/ -
rpmlib(PayloadIsLzma) -


Name Value
perl(Digest/ = 0.020
perl-Digest-SRI = 0.02-alt1


Type URL
Binary Package perl-Digest-SRI-0.02-alt1.noarch.rpm
Source Package perl-Digest-SRI-0.02-alt1.src.rpm

Install Howto

  1. Add the following line to /etc/apt/sources.list:
    rpm [Sisyphus] noarch autoimports
    rpm [Sisyphus] noarch autoimports
  2. Update the package index:
    # sudo apt-get update
  3. Install perl-Digest-SRI rpm package:
    # sudo apt-get install perl-Digest-SRI



See Also

Package Description
perl-Digest-TransformPath-1.00-alt1.noarch.rpm Implements the TransformPath concept
perl-Digest-UserSID-1.05-alt1.noarch.rpm Managing of Session IDs for Users on CGI- and console-scripts
perl-Digest-combined-0.1-alt1.noarch.rpm Calculate multiple message digests simultaneously
perl-Digest-ssdeep-0.9.3-alt1.noarch.rpm Pure Perl ssdeep (CTPH) fuzzy hashing
perl-Digital-0.002-alt1.noarch.rpm Handling conversion of digital values towards physical units
perl-Digital-scripts-0.002-alt1.noarch.rpm Digital scripts
perl-DigitalOcean-0.17-alt1.noarch.rpm An OO interface to the Digital Ocean API
perl-Dios-0.002011-alt1.noarch.rpm Declarative Inside-Out Syntax
perl-Dir-Flock-0.02-alt1.noarch.rpm advisory locking of a dedicated directory
perl-Dir-Iterate-0.02-alt1.noarch.rpm map and grep for directory trees
perl-Dir-List-1.4-alt1.noarch.rpm perl module Dir-List
perl-Dir-ListFilesRecursive-0.05-alt1.noarch.rpm Static functions to find files in directories
perl-Dir-Manifest-0.2.0-alt1.noarch.rpm treat a directory and a manifest file as a hash/dictionary of keys to texts or blobs
perl-Dir-Project-3.026-alt1.noarch.rpm Determine utility paths relative to version controlled directories
perl-Dir-Project-scripts-3.026-alt1.noarch.rpm Dir-Project scripts